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Amenities

At Woodsmoor station, ticket purchasing is straightforward with a ticket office operating between 07:10 to 10:10 on weekdays. For those who prefer self-service, 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ting tickets bought online. Travelers with smartcards will find validators handy for both entry and exit. While the station isn’t entirely step-free, there is partial access—important details for those with mobility challenges. Note that there's no waiting room, but seating is available on the platform. Unfortunately, the station lacks refreshment facilities, shops, and bicycle storage.

Accessibility and Customer Support

Woodsmoor station strives to assist every passenger effectively. Though there aren’t any staff help points available, support is just a phone call away via the helpline at 08002006060. For those with hearing impairments, the station is equipped with induction loops, but accessible ticket machines aren't part of the current amenities. Level access is offered toward Manchester services; however, it's essential to note that there are steps involved elsewhere in the station for access to trains heading towards Buxton.

Getting Around

Transport links at Woodsmoor leave room for improvement, with no immediate bus stops or cycling facilities present. Nonetheless, in situations like rail replacement service scenarios, buses to Manchester and Stockport are conveniently accessed on Bramhall Lane. Taxis can be organized, though they are not stationed at the station itself. For metro connections, travelers might need to look a bit beyond the immediate vicinity, though assistance information via GMPTE is available at 0161 228 7811. For those seeking quick and easy transport, cab services can be booked online.
